NGB-001 NEEDLE-GUIDED BRACKET by Mindray North America

Product Overview
Key highlights
The NGB-001 Needle-Guided Bracket by Mindray North America is designed to enhance precision in ultrasound-guided procedures. Its innovative design facilitates accurate needle placement, making it an essential tool for clinicians seeking to improve patient outcomes in diagnostic and interventional applications.
